Skip to content

A fix for Metaphor: ReFantazio that adds ultrawide/narrower support and much more.

License

Notifications You must be signed in to change notification settings

Lyall/MetaphorFix

Repository files navigation

Metaphor: ReFantazio Fix

Patreon-Button ko-fi
Github All Releases

This is a fix for Metaphor: ReFantazio that adds ultrawide/narrower support and much more.

Features

General

  • Intro skip.
  • Disabled ALT+F4/exit handler.
  • Remove 60fps cap in menus.
  • Fix 8-way analog movement.
  • Adjust gameplay FOV.
  • Override master volume.
  • Force controller icons.
  • Disable camera shake.

Ultrawide/narrower

  • Support for any resolution/aspect ratio.
  • Fix cropped FOV at <16:9.
  • Correctly scaled movies.
  • Fixes stretched HUD.

Graphics

  • Disable dash blur + speed lines.
  • Adjust ambient occlusion resolution.
  • Adjust level of detail distance.
  • Disable black outlines.
  • Custom resolution scale.
  • Adjust resolution of ambient occlusion.
  • Adjust shadow resolution.

Installation

  • Grab the latest release of MetaphorFix from here.
  • Extract the contents of the release zip in to the the game folder. e.g. ("steamapps\common\METAPHOR" for Steam).

Steam Deck/Linux Additional Instructions

🚩You do not need to do this if you are using Windows!

  • Open up the game properties in Steam and add WINEDLLOVERRIDES="winmm=n,b" %command% to the launch options.
Installing MetaphorFix as a Reloaded II Mod

This applies to both Windows and Steam Deck/Linux

Before starting, make sure to delete any MetaphorFix files inside of the game's files if you have already have used this fix previously (MetaphorFix.ini, MetaphorFix.asi and winmm.dll)

To make sure MetaphorFix loads alongside any Reloaded II mods you are using, follow these steps:

  • Download the file marked MetaphorFix_Reloaded-II.zip from the the latest release.

  • Click "Download Mods" in Reloaded-II, then drag and drop MetaphorFix_Reloaded-II.zip onto the window. (Alternatively: Manual Install)

  • Enable it in your Reloaded-II mod list.

  • You should now be able to start the game and see both MetaphorFix and Reloaded II mods working.

SpecialK

  • As of the latest update for the game (5/10/24) SpecialK is no longer essential for improving performance. Still, there are many other benefits to using SpecialK with this (and any other) game.
  • If you are using this fix with SpecialK, you will need to delete the bundled Ultimate ASI Loader DLL (winmm.dll). You can then add MetaphorFix as a plug-in through the SpecialK OSD (accessed with CTRL+SHIFT+BACKSPACE).

Configuration

  • See MetaphorFix.ini to adjust settings for the fix.

Known Issues

Please report any issues you see. This list will contain bugs which may or may not be fixed.

HUD Fix

  • Some cut-ins and wipes/fades may appear squashed.

Screenshots

ezgif-7-f7f2cd227e
Gameplay

Credits

Ultimate ASI Loader for ASI loading.
inipp for ini reading.
spdlog for logging.
safetyhook for hooking.

About

A fix for Metaphor: ReFantazio that adds ultrawide/narrower support and much more.

Topics

Resources

License

Stars

Watchers

Forks

Languages